The ocean route from Veracruz to Norfolk offers significant advantages for transporting industrial chemicals. This maritime pathway allows for the movement of large volumes of chemical goods efficiently, minimizing handling and potential contamination risks. Utilizing shipping vessels specifically designed for specialty chemicals ensures the safe transport of these sensitive products. Additionally, the route provides access to key markets in the eastern United States, enhancing distribution capabilities.
The port infrastructure at Veracruz is equipped with specialized terminals for handling chemical products, featuring state-of-the-art facilities for loading and unloading. This ensures compliance with safety regulations and environmental standards. In Norfolk, the port boasts extensive capabilities for processing industrial chemicals, including dedicated storage tanks and advanced logistics support. Both ports are strategically located to facilitate seamless connections to road and rail networks, further enhancing the supply chain efficiency.

Exporters must comply with Mexican customs regulations, including accurate tariff classification, origin documentation, and electronic export declarations.
All inbound cargo are subject to U.S. Customs and Border Protection security programs, including advance electronic data rules.

When shipping from Veracruz to Norfolk, prepare for significant disruptions due to the Atlantic Hurricane Season (June-November) and North Atlantic Winter Storms (November-March). Build in buffer days for transit and delivery commitments, especially during peak storm months (August-October and December-February). Secure vessel space and trucking capacity well in advance for the Christmas retail peak (October-December) and the North American agricultural export peak (August-December) to avoid congestion and rollovers. Stay updated on weather forecasts and adjust routing as necessary to maintain schedule reliability throughout these critical periods.

Transporting moisture-sensitive Chemical products Requires high-integrity packaging, vapor-barrier wraps, and drying agents inside cartons or overpacks. Shippers should also clearly note “Keep Dry” on labels and booking notes and Avoid open or vented storage and transit equipment where humidity can build up.
For most regulated chemical products, UN-certified packaging Is required when shipping by road, sea, or air. The applicable UN packaging code and performance level are determined by the product’s hazard class and packing group shown on the SDS. Be sure to confirm with your dangerous goods specialist or carrier whether your industrial chemicals are fully regulated, limited quantity, or exempt before selecting packaging.
Most industrial chemicals shipments Require a Transport document, the latest SDS, and correct labels and markings that correspond to the classification. Our team recommends including emergency contact details, handling instructions (e.g., “Keep Dry,” “Do Not Stack”), and any licenses required by local authorities for specific Chemical products.
You can sometimes consolidate different Specialty chemicals, but only if Segregation rules are followed. Carefully verify the SDS and relevant ADR/IMDG/IATA tables to ensure acids, bases, oxidizers, flammables, and other Chemical goods are properly separated. Use physical barriers and clear labeling when combining multiple hazard classes.
Because industrial chemicals can cause Costly cleanup if leaks occur, Additional cargo insurance is often required by buyers. Carefully review your policy to confirm that dangerous goods and Chemical goods are not excluded, and that coverage covers contamination, disposal, and emergency response costs where applicable.
Shipping chemicals between Mexico and the United States requires compliance with both countries' regulations, including the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) regulations, the Toxic Substances Control Act (TSCA), and adherence to the Hazardous Materials Transportation Act. Importers must ensure that all chemicals are properly classified, labeled, and accompanied by necessary documentation such as Safety Data Sheets (SDS) and customs declarations.
When shipping chemicals via ocean, it is crucial to ensure that the cargo is stowed in compliance with International Maritime Dangerous Goods (IMDG) Code regulations. This includes proper segregation of incompatible substances, use of appropriate packaging, and securing the cargo to prevent movement during transit. Additionally, monitoring temperature and humidity conditions may be necessary for specific chemical products to maintain stability.
